  1. A fair coin is tossed 100 times . The probability of getting tails an odd number of times is ?
    1. 1/2
    2. 1/8
    3. 3/8
    4. None of these
Correct Option: A

The total number of cause is 2100.
The number of favourable cases are 100C1 + 100C3 + ..... + 100C99
= 2100 - 1 = 299
∴ Reqd probability = 299/ 2100 = 1/2
